This year, I am trying to incorporate stronger technology into my literacy and math centers in my first grade class. Students would use the iPads for independent as well as group reads, to answer comprehension questions, create a drawing as a reader's response, and have thousands of books literally at the tips of their fingers!
In math, they can work on their fact fluency, work on challenge problems, or solve math equations while working in their groups!
In a world that is requiring the use of technology in almost every area of people's lives, it is critical that we get NEW technology into our early childhood classrooms.
